Transaction 95f2c9d86cef403e00924c469602cf951a7014de4a4fc02b56d2dbe1fd7cc570
1 Input
2 Outputs
- 95f2c9d86cef403e00924c469602cf951a7014de4a4fc02b56d2dbe1fd7cc570:0
- 95f2c9d86cef403e00924c469602cf951a7014de4a4fc02b56d2dbe1fd7cc570:1
value 25595070000
address 19eM6tskJwUYgcPsYMMDy8q7CUrDUbSXqQ
value 38900000
address 1C6oPmpbmF85XeL6X4kJUQCx7YdhWYNw9S